What is a Cisco Python?

A Cisco Python job typically involves using Python to develop, automate, and manage network solutions within Cisco environments. Professionals in this role work on network automation, scripting, API integration, and software-defined networking (SDN) using Cisco tools like Cisco PyATS, Netmiko, and REST APIs. These roles may be found in network engineering, software development, or DevNet fields, requiring knowledge of both networking concepts and programming skills.

What does a Cisco Python do?

In a Cisco Python position, your daily responsibilities typically include writing and maintaining Python scripts to automate network configuration, monitoring, and troubleshooting tasks across Cisco devices. You will often collaborate with network engineers and IT teams to gather requirements, deploy automation tools, and support ongoing network maintenance. Routine tasks may also involve integrating Cisco APIs, documenting your code, and responding to issues or service requests as they arise. This role balances hands-on scripting with active participation in team meetings and technical planning sessions to ensure network reliability and efficiency.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Cisco Python position, and why are they important?

To excel in a Cisco Python role, you should possess strong programming skills in Python, a deep understanding of Cisco networking devices and protocols, and preferably a computer science or related technical degree. Familiarity with Cisco's APIs, network automation frameworks like Netmiko or Ansible, and certifications such as Cisco CCNA or DevNet Associate are highly advantageous. Effective problem-solving, teamwork, and strong communication skills will help you stand out in cross-functional technical environments. These capabilities are essential for implementing robust network automation solutions that improve operational efficiency and reliability.

Employees on sales plans earn performance-based incentive pay on top of their base salary, which is split between quota and non-quota components, subject to the applicable Cisco plan. For quota-based incentive pay, Cisco typically pays as follows:
  • .75% of incentive target for each 1% of revenue attainment up to 50% of quota;
  • 1.5%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 50% and 75%;
  • 1% of incentive target for each 1% of attainment between 75% and 100%; and
  • Once performance exceeds 100% attainment, incentive rates are at or above 1% for each 1% of attainment with no cap on incentive compensation.

For non-quota-based sales performance elements such as strategic sales objectives, Cisco may pay 0% up to 125% of target. Cisco sales plans do not have a minimum threshold of performance for sales incentive compensation to be paid.

Cisco Systems, a global tech titan based in San Jose, CA, US, operates in the information technology and services industry. Founded in 1984, the company was derived from a project between two computer scientists from Stanford University. They aimed to connect different networks of computer systems at the university, resulting in the first multi-protocol router, and subsequently, the birth of Cisco. As an industry-leading manufacturer of networking hardware and telecommunications equipment, Cisco's product and services range includes routers, switches, firewall devices, and telecommunication technology.
